Find the period, range, and amplitude of the cosine function y= 3/2cos t/2

Mathematics
1 answer:
Rudik [331]3 years ago
7 0

Answer:

Amplitude = /\frac{3}{2}/

Range = [\frac{-3}{2} , \frac{3}{2}]

Period = \pi

Step-by-step explanation:

Given: y = \frac{3}{2}cos\frac{t}{2}

Comparing the equation with the standard form of cosine function :

y = A cos(Bx- C)

where:

A = Amplitude

Formula for calculating Amplitude is given as:

Amplitude = /A/

The formula for calculating Period is given as :

Period =\frac{2\pi }{B}

B = \frac{1}{2}

Therefore , with the comparison

A = /\frac{3}{2}/

which means that:

Range = \frac{-3}{2} , \frac{3}{2}

Period = \frac{2\pi }{2}

Period = \pi

A local board of education conducted a survey of residents in the community concerning a property tax levy on the coming local b
IrinaK [193]

Answer:

a. [ 0.454,0.51]

b. 599.472 ~ 600

Step-by-step explanation:

a)

Confidence Interval For Proportion

CI = p ± Z a/2 Sqrt(p*(1-p)/n)))

x = Mean

n = Sample Size

a = 1 - (Confidence Level/100)

Za/2 = Z-table value

CI = Confidence Interval

Mean(x)=410

Sample Size(n)=850

Sample proportion = x/n =0.482

Confidence Interval = [ 0.482 ±Z a/2 ( Sqrt ( 0.482*0.518) /850)]

= [ 0.482 - 1.645* Sqrt(0) , 0.482 + 1.65* Sqrt(0) ]

= [ 0.454,0.51]

b)

Compute Sample Size ( n ) = n=(Z/E)^2*p*(1-p)

Z a/2 at 0.05 is = 1.96

Samle Proportion = 0.482

ME = 0.04

n = ( 1.96 / 0.04 )^2 * 0.482*0.518

= 599.472 ~ 600
